智慧武器技術市場規模預計將在未來幾年強勁成長;到2029年,其規模將成長至284.3億美元,複合年成長率為7.3%。預測期內,預期的成長促進因素包括:不對稱戰爭威脅的加劇、自主防禦系統的普及、對綜合戰場解決方案的需求成長、政府對邊防安全的重視程度不斷提高,以及先進武器採購的增加。這段時期的主要趨勢包括人工智慧的進步、感測器融合和目標定位的創新、研發投入的增加、高超音速武器系統的研發以及電子對抗技術的進步。

預計未來幾年,國防預算的增加將推動智慧武器技術市場的成長。國防預算是指政府為維持和發展軍隊及軍事行動所撥出的財政資源。國防預算的增加主要是由於地緣政治緊張局勢加劇,各國撥出更多資金加強軍事能力,以因應區域衝突、戰略競爭和國家安全威脅。智慧武器技術透過提高軍事行動的準確性和效率,減少大規模部署的需要,並最大限度地降低附帶損害相關的成本,為國防預算做出了貢獻。例如,英國國防部在2024年11月報告稱,與2022-23年相比,國防支出增加了約14億美元(11億英鎊)。因此,國防預算的增加正在推動智慧武器技術市場的擴張。

智慧武器技術領域的主要企業正專注於開發創新解決方案,例如自主系統,以提高目標瞄準精度和作戰效率。自主系統是一種利用感測器、人工智慧和機器學習技術,無需人工干預即可自主決策和運作的技術。在軍事場景中,這些系統使武器和車輛能夠自主執行導航、瞄準和監控等任務。例如,2023年9月,英國科技公司MARSS集團推出了Interceptor-SR,這是一款專為反無人機應用而設計的攜帶式自主系統。該系統採用人工智慧驅動的自主追蹤、熱感測器和動能中和能力,以獨特的方式識別和摧毀一級無人機。 Interceptor-SR用途廣泛,提供車載和非車載部署選項,使其成為各種軍事行動的寶貴解決方案。其模組化設計確保了其適應性和對抗空中威脅的有效性。

Smart weapons technology refers to sophisticated weapon systems that are designed to accurately target and engage threats through integrated guidance, control, and targeting systems. These weapons typically use GPS, laser, infrared, or radar technologies to enhance precision and minimize collateral damage. They are built for high performance in modern warfare, allowing for real-time data processing and autonomous or semi-autonomous targeting.

The primary types of products in smart weapons technology include missiles, munitions, guided projectiles, guided rockets, guided firearms, and directed energy weapons. Missiles are precision-guided weapons that incorporate smart technologies and propulsion systems, enabling them to hit targets accurately from land, sea, or air over long distances. The technologies used in these weapons include laser, infrared, radar, GPS, and other advanced systems. These weapons can be launched from various platforms, such as air, land, and sea-based systems.

The smart weapons technology market size has grown strongly in recent years. It will grow from $20.01 billion in 2024 to $21.49 billion in 2025 at a compound annual growth rate (CAGR) of 7.4%. The growth observed during the historic period can be attributed to factors such as the increasing demand for precision-guided weapons, a stronger emphasis on reducing friendly fire incidents, the growing involvement of military forces in urban warfare, the rising use of real-time data for targeting, and a greater reliance on satellite-based navigation systems.

The smart weapons technology market size is expected to see strong growth in the next few years. It will grow to $28.43 billion in 2029 at a compound annual growth rate (CAGR) of 7.3%. The expected growth in the forecast period is driven by rising threats of asymmetric warfare, the growing adoption of autonomous defense systems, a higher demand for integrated battlefield solutions, increased government focus on border security, and a rise in the procurement of advanced weaponry. Key trends during this period include advancements in artificial intelligence, innovations in sensor fusion and targeting, increased investment in research and development, the development of hypersonic weapon systems, and progress in electronic countermeasure technologies.

The increasing defense budgets are expected to drive the growth of the smart weapons technology market in the coming years. Defense budgets refer to the financial resources allocated by governments to maintain and develop their armed forces and military operations. The rise in defense budgets is primarily a result of escalating geopolitical tensions, with countries allocating more funds to strengthen their military capabilities in response to regional conflicts, strategic rivalries, and national security threats. Smart weapons technology improves precision and efficiency in military operations, contributing to defense budgets by reducing the need for large-scale deployments and minimizing the costs associated with collateral damage. For example, in November 2024, the UK Ministry of Defense reported an increase of approximately $1.4 billion (£1.1 billion) in defense spending compared to 2022-23. Consequently, rising defense budgets are driving the expansion of the smart weapons technology market.

Leading companies in the smart weapons technology sector are focusing on developing innovative solutions, such as autonomous systems, to enhance targeting accuracy and operational efficiency. Autonomous systems are technologies that can function independently without human intervention, utilizing sensors, AI, and machine learning to make decisions. In military settings, these systems allow weapons and vehicles to autonomously perform tasks such as navigation, targeting, and surveillance. For instance, in September 2023, MARSS Group, a UK-based technology company, introduced the Interceptor-SR, a portable autonomous system designed to counter drones. This cutting-edge system uses AI-driven autonomous tracking, thermal sensors, and kinetic neutralization capabilities to independently identify and neutralize Class 1 drones. The Interceptor-SR is versatile, offering both mounted and dismounted deployment options, making it a valuable solution for various military operations. Its modular design ensures adaptability and effectiveness in countering aerial threats.

In November 2024, AeroVironment, Inc., a US-based defense contractor, acquired BlueHalo LLC for $4.1 billion. With this acquisition, AeroVironment seeks to create a more diversified defense technology company by incorporating BlueHalo's expertise in uncrewed systems, loitering munitions, counter-UAS, space technologies, electronic warfare, and cyber capabilities. This move aims to leverage AI and autonomy to boost innovation, manufacturing capacity, and customer support. BlueHalo LLC, a US-based manufacturer, specializes in advanced engineering products, including smart weapon technologies.
